18th Century French Gothic Revival Period Walnut Settle or Hall Bench with Lift

About the Item

18th century French Gothic Revival period chateau settle with double lift seat handcrafted of solid old growth French walnut by talented artisans in Lyon, circa 1760s. This intricately carved hall bench features six high relief hand carved panels on the back and six matching panels below the hinged box seats. The spindle crest rail is flanked by ball cap finials. The vestibules or entry areas of French chateaux were typically ringed with heavily carved benches that were often covered in pillows or draped with tapestries or carpets. While ideal in an entryway or foyer, this stunning bench would also work well in a living room, study, library, kitchen, or mudroom where its versatility as a storage space and place to put on or take off shoes and boots would also be appreciated. In very good condition, the bench is heavy, sturdy, and ready for centuries more of enjoyment. Dimensions: Back H 62"; seat H 28" W 97" Seat D 18.5"; overall D 21.5".
